NetworkManager actually emits D-Bus signals that show the total amount
of traffic used in a session at the PPP level, but nothing is currently
listening to it.

The plan had been to have the applet listen to NM signals of traffic,
and accumulate the totals in GConf for the connection until the user
manually reset the value through the connection editor, or until a
specific user-specified date passed.  Additionally, there would be some
sort of entry for a data limit, and the applet would warn you the closer
you got to that limit, maybe at 95%, 97%, and 99%, etc.

If anyone wants to do that patch, it's all in the applet (except for
'hso' devices which would need a bit of NM support but that's pretty
easy), and I'm happy to explain in more detail what to do.

> >> I recently started using the mobile broadband feature of NM, and it
> >> works great. Unfortunately, I have a monthly upper threshold on my
> >> subscription, which I guess is pretty common. If I exceed this limit, I
> >> will get charged excessively per MB transferred. In my case the
> >> threshold is 500 MB per month, and since crossing such a boundary can
> >> have severe impact on a user's bill, some statistics on usage would be a
> >> welcomed feature.
> >>
> >> I propose adding integrated bandwidth usage statistics in NM that shows
> >> total mobile broadband usage for this month and the last 30 days.
